IMPORTANT AUCTION SALE OF VALUABLE BUILDING SECTIONS ON THE TE ARO RECLAMATION TO BE LET ON PERPETUAL LEASE. (^ EORGE THOMAS AND CO. h»r» VJT been favoured with instruction* from the Wellington Harbour Board to sell by Publio Auction omi the aoave date, for perpetual lease — 1 Q SECTIONS OF CITY LANDS, Jl/C situated on the TE ARO RECLAMATION, and comprising in all more than one and a quarter acres. This magnificent block of land ia situated in the centre of the City, close to the Town Hall, the Te Aro Railway Station, and the Wharres. A Wharf is now in course of construction at the foot of Taxanaki-etreet in close contiguity to the land now offered for lease. The Sections offered' have froui&ees to JERVOIS QUAY, the EXTiSitfSION OF TARANAKI-STREET, and to a new thoroughfare called CABLESTREEI. all of which «r» publio streets of the City, not less tiban 66ft. wide. TARANAKI-STREET EXTENSION and CABLE-STREET are now being completed, and will hare tine side walks curbed and flagged on the completion of the buildings on the sections' at the expense of the Harbour Board. From the central position of frhfo land' and its close proximity to the business portion of the City, to the Wharves, the Tramway, and Railway Services, these Sections must commend themselves to Merchants as suitable for Warehouses, Offices, Bulk Stores, and other commercial purposes, and. an opportunity is now presented to obtain land in a central position witinout sinking any capital in ite purchase. The first period of the lease will Tie for 21 years from the- Ist of March, 1906, and by renewal every fourteen years is made perpetual, the leaseholds er retaining for himself the fall benefit of the total value of all Buildings erected by him. A special advantage is conferred upon the leaseholder 07 alloirinf him to renew without compelling him to submit his lease to Auction. LITHOGRAPHIC PLANS, copies, of proposed lease, and full details of the property may be obtained on application to the Wellington Harbour Board or to the Auctioneers.
